Juvenile-based services for prevention, control, or reduction of juvenile delinquency - Families and Schools Together (FAST), WI.

1 recipient will receive $740,000. This is a continuing earmark.
Year Enacted: 2005
Code: 74
Description: The proposed initiative seeks to maintain outcomes of the Families and Schools Together (FAST) program while reducing intervention costs; refine a quality assurance structure of trainers, manuals and checklists to ensure fidelity of local replications; and integrate results of new brain research and randomized controlled trials on FAST towards program reduction of violence, aggressions and family conflict. This work will be achieved as the program 1) monitors and implements multi-hub FAST with parent leaders in Milwaukee inner city schools; commissions a cost-benefit analysis; and expands national dissemination partners; 2) integrates lessons from practitioners into training materials; creates constituent feedback forums through a national conference and a National FAST Advisory Board; and 3) shares the results of FAST history, multi-hub evaluations, and a sustainability study in publications for consumer/parents and professionals.
